Eisenhower Matrix
One powerful strategy for prioritizing tasks is the Eisenhower Matrix. This simple but effective framework helps you categorize tasks based on their urgency and importance. By dividing your tasks into four quadrants – Urgent and Important, Important but not Urgent, Urgent but not Important, and Not Urgent and Not Important – you can allocate your time and energy accordingly. This enables you to focus on high-priority tasks and avoid wasting time on trivial matters.
ABC Analysis
Another useful technique for managing your tasks is the ABC Analysis. This method involves categorizing your tasks based on their priority level. Assign each task with a label of A, B, or C, with A being the highest priority and C being the lowest. By focusing on completing your A tasks first and then moving on to B and C tasks, you can effectively manage your time and ensure that the most important tasks are accomplished.
Pomodoro Technique
The Pomodoro Technique is a time management method that can help improve focus and productivity. The technique involves breaking your work into 25-minute intervals, known as “Pomodoros,” with short breaks in between. During each Pomodoro, you focus solely on the task at hand, eliminating distractions. After completing four Pomodoros, take a longer break. This method allows for focused work periods and regular breaks, helping to reduce mental fatigue and increase productivity.

Time Blocking Techniques
Time blocking is a time management technique that involves scheduling specific blocks of time for different tasks or activities. By allocating dedicated time slots for important tasks, meetings, and even personal activities, you can ensure that you have sufficient time and focus for each task. This technique helps prevent overbooking and allows you to manage your time more efficiently.

1. Productivity Apps
Productivity apps are designed to streamline your workflow and keep you focused on your tasks. These apps often offer features such as task organization, time tracking, and reminders. Popular productivity apps include Trello, Todoist, and Asana. With these apps, you can easily manage your tasks, set priorities, and track your progress, allowing you to stay on top of your work.
2. Task Management Software
Task management software is essential for keeping track of your to-do list and ensuring nothing slips through the cracks. Tools like Wrike, Monday.com, and Jira allow you to create and assign tasks, set deadlines, and collaborate with team members. With task management software, you can easily manage your workload and stay organized, which ultimately leads to better time management and increased productivity.
3. Project Management Tools
If you’re working on complex projects that involve multiple tasks and team members, project management tools are a must. These tools provide a centralized platform for project planning, task allocation, and progress tracking. Popular project management tools include Basecamp, Asana, and Microsoft Planner. By utilizing project management tools, you can effectively manage your projects, delegate tasks, and ensure everyone is on the same page.
